In the new study, we described the identification and also the characterization of a different atypical opioid receptor with special destructive regulatory Houses in direction of opioid peptides.one Our benefits showed that ACKR3/CXCR7, hitherto known as an atypical scavenger receptor for chemokines CXCL12 and CXCL11, is usually a wide-spectrum scavenger for opioid peptides of your enkephalin, dynorphin, and nociceptin households, regulating their availability for classical opioid receptors.

These benefits, together with a earlier report demonstrating that a small-molecule ACKR3 agonist CCX771 exhibits anxiolytic-like behavior in mice,2 assistance the principle of focusing on ACKR3 as a novel method to modulate the opioid method, which could open new therapeutic avenues for opioid-similar Problems.
While it really is unknown no matter if other not known interactions are occurring for the receptor that contribute to its consequences, the receptor performs a job like a unfavorable down regulator of endogenous opiate degrees by way of scavenging activity. This drug-receptor conversation presents an alternative choice to manipulation on the classical opiate pathway.
Gene expression Investigation uncovered that ACKR3 is extremely expressed in several Mind locations similar to vital opioid action centers. In addition, its expression ranges tend to be higher than Those people of classical opioid receptors, which further more supports the physiological relevance of its observed in vitro opioid peptide scavenging capacity.
